sql数据库的应用实例解析
SQL(Structured Query Language)是一种用于管理和操作关系型数据库的编程语言。SQL数据库可以用来存储和管理大量的数据,并提供了各种功能和工具来对数据进行查询、插入、更新和删除等操作。以下是SQL数据库的一些常见用途和示例:
-
数据存储和管理:SQL数据库可以用来存储和管理各种类型的数据,如用户信息、产品信息、订单信息等。通过创建数据表和定义列和数据类型,可以将数据组织起来,并通过SQL语句进行读写操作。
-
数据查询:SQL数据库提供了丰富的查询功能,可以使用SELECT语句从数据库中检索所需的数据。例如,可以使用WHERE子句来过滤数据,使用ORDER BY子句对结果进行排序,使用JOIN语句连接多个表等。
-
数据更新和删除:SQL数据库允许使用UPDATE语句来更新数据库中的数据,并使用DELETE语句来删除数据。这些操作可以根据特定的条件来选择要更新或删除的数据。
-
数据备份和恢复:SQL数据库提供了备份和恢复功能,可以定期将数据库中的数据进行备份,以防止数据丢失或损坏。备份数据可以在需要时恢复到原始状态。
-
数据安全性和权限控制:SQL数据库提供了安全性和权限控制功能,可以对数据库中的数据进行加密,以保护敏感信息的安全。同时,可以为不同的用户或用户组分配不同的权限,以控制对数据库的访问和操作。
SQL数据库是一种功能强大的工具,可以用于各种数据管理和操作任务。它可以帮助组织和处理大量的数据,并提供了丰富的功能和工具来满足不同的需求。无论是企业管理系统、电子商务平台还是科学研究项目,SQL数据库都发挥着重要的作用。
SQL(Structured Query Language)是一种用于管理和操作关系型数据库的编程语言。它可以用于创建、查询、更新和删除数据库中的数据。SQL数据库的主要用途是存储和管理大量结构化数据,并且可以通过SQL语言进行高效的数据操作。
下面举例说明SQL数据库的用途:
-
网上商城:一个网上商城通常会使用SQL数据库来存储产品信息、顾客信息、订单信息等。通过SQL查询语句,可以快速获取特定产品的库存数量、查找特定顾客的购买记录等。
-
银行系统:银行系统需要处理大量的客户账户信息、交易记录等。SQL数据库可以用于存储和管理这些数据,并提供查询和更新功能。通过SQL语句,可以查询特定客户的账户余额、交易记录等。
-
学生成绩管理系统:学生成绩管理系统需要存储和管理学生的个人信息和成绩记录。SQL数据库可以用来存储学生信息和成绩数据,并通过SQL查询语句进行统计和分析。可以查询特定学生的成绩、计算某门课程的平均成绩等。
-
社交媒体平台:社交媒体平台需要存储和管理用户的个人信息、社交关系、帖子等数据。SQL数据库可以用来存储这些数据,并提供高效的查询和更新功能。可以通过SQL语句查询用户的关注列表、查找特定用户发布的帖子等。
-
物流管理系统:物流管理系统需要存储和管理货物信息、仓库库存信息、运输记录等。SQL数据库可以用来存储这些数据,并提供查询和更新功能。可以通过SQL语句查询特定货物的位置、计算某个仓库的库存量等。
SQL数据库的主要用途是存储和管理大量结构化数据,并通过SQL语言进行高效的数据操作。它广泛应用于各个行业的信息管理系统,提供了方便、快捷和可靠的数据存储和查询功能。
SQL数据库是一种用于存储和管理数据的软件系统。它允许用户通过结构化查询语言(SQL)来创建、修改和管理数据库中的表、视图、存储过程和触发器等数据库对象。SQL数据库在各个领域中都有广泛的应用,下面举几个例子来说明SQL数据库的用途:
-
网络应用程序:许多网站和网络应用程序使用SQL数据库来存储用户信息、商品信息、订单信息等。例如,电子商务网站可以使用SQL数据库来存储商品信息和订单信息,用户可以通过网站进行购物和下单操作。
-
金融系统:银行、证券公司和保险公司等金融机构需要处理大量的交易和客户数据。SQL数据库可以用于存储和管理这些数据,例如存储客户账户信息、交易记录、投资组合等。
-
人力资源管理:公司的人力资源部门可以使用SQL数据库来存储和管理员工信息、招聘信息、培训记录等。通过SQL查询,可以方便地获取员工的个人信息、薪资变动记录等。
-
物流管理:物流公司需要管理货物的运输、仓储和配送等环节。SQL数据库可以用于存储和管理货物信息、运输路线、仓库存储情况等。通过SQL查询,可以实时了解货物的位置和运输状态。
-
学生管理系统:学校可以使用SQL数据库来存储和管理学生信息、课程信息、成绩记录等。通过SQL查询,可以方便地查找学生的个人信息、课程成绩等。
-
医疗记录管理:医院和诊所需要存储和管理患者的病历、诊断结果、药物处方等信息。SQL数据库可以用于存储和管理这些医疗记录,通过SQL查询可以方便地查找患者的病历信息。
SQL数据库在各个领域中都扮演着重要的角色,它可以帮助组织和管理大量的数据,并通过SQL查询提供实时的数据访问和分析功能。